Ikepod Kaws

Owners are divided on the Ikepod Kaws, with some finding its design akin to a toy watch and questioning its artistic merit, while others appreciate it specifically as a Kaws collaboration, though some still feel the execution could be improved. One owner describes the watch as having a meaningless collaboration and poor execution, looking like a toy and being terrible, while another finds the Kaws aesthetic worse on a watch. On balance, the consensus among owners is that the Ikepod Kaws is a polarizing piece, with its appeal largely dependent on individual appreciation for the Kaws artistic style.

Lum-Tec Eclipse

Owners widely praise the Lum-Tec Eclipse for its comfortable, slim profile and thin wearability, with specific commendations for its beautiful dial, good readability, and bracelet design. The knurling on the crown is also noted as a positive feature. Some owners express concern over the 42mm case size and find the dial's font and indices unappealing, though others appreciate the deep-dish slant. One owner notes a slight gap where the lugs meet the bracelet. The Lum-Tec Eclipse e3 variant features a Miyota 9039 movement, a solid bracelet, a sunburst dial, and exceptionally bright lume. Overall, owners rate the Lum-Tec Eclipse highly for its slim design and attractive dial at its price point.
